摘要
文章以实例说明了Python脚本语言和ABAQUS GUIToolkit在ABAQUS的前、后处理模块二次开发中的应用,并阐述了不同模块之间的调用流程。通过二次开发程序控制ABAQUS的建模和装配的过程,有效地解决了模型装配时的繁琐、易错等问题,提高了前处理的效率;因ABAQUS对板料拉深进行数值模拟的后处理功能不够全面,为扩展后处理的功能,更好地查看和分析模拟的结果,文章对ABAQUS后处理进行二次开发来达到这一目的。
This article using an example to explain Python and ABAQUS GUI Toolkit programme for ABAQUS pre-process and post-process second-development and expound the process among different moduleso Though second-development the process of model and assemble can be controlled, the tedious, errorprone and other problems can be effectively solved,so the working efficiency can be highly improved in the pre-process; For drawing sheet, post-process functions provided by ABAQUS are insufficient. In order to extend post-process functions and examine simulation result effectively second develop on ABAQUS post- process is used in this paper.
出处
《组合机床与自动化加工技术》
北大核心
2009年第1期30-33,38,共5页
Modular Machine Tool & Automatic Manufacturing Technique
基金
江西省科技厅科技支撑项目[2007]
江西省教育厅2009年度一般科技项目(GJJ09025)
江西省教育厅科技研究项目(GJJ08429)